If your fitting cams dont forget to factor in the price for new followers. About £150 from QEP, dead easy to fit. Get some cams catcam 708s (they are like £350 wut vat and delivery) then a remap (anywere from £300-500). So you could do it for under a grand. With what you have left you could get a new timing belt, water and oil pump just to be sure you have a nice solid base.
